Amazon SES simplifies sending emails over SMTP using Mail Manager

Amazon Simple Email Service (SES) now offers a simplified console experience for sending emails over SMTP using Mail Manager. Mail Manager is a capability within SES for managing email flow, but configuring its resources individually to set up SMTP sending requires multiple steps. The new guided setup creates and configures these resources automatically, so developers can get started in just a few clicks.

The guided setup gives developers a working SMTP endpoint and downloadable credentials they can plug into any application or framework that supports SMTP. This is ideal for teams building applications that send email notifications, password resets, or transactional messages and need a fast path to a production-ready SMTP configuration.

This experience is available in all AWS Regions where Amazon SES is available.
